36) which of these provides the best evidence of the environment in which an igneous rock was formed?* a) thickness b) color c) size d) texture 37) extrusive rocks have small grains because they —* a) cool quickly b) harden underground c) contain rare minerals d) have a rough mixture 38) look at image 12 on the reference sheet. the macuahuitl, or “aztec obsidian sword,” is wood with obsidian on its sides. how does obsidian used in this way make the weapon more dangerous? a) obsidian doesn’t easily break so it can be used for a long time without needing repair b) obsidian is made out of organic material so it can poison an enemy c) obsidian is used to make nether portals it lets a person transport into an enemy camp d) obsidian is volcanic glass so it has very sharp edges that can easy cut
Answer
Answer:
- d) Texture
- a) cool quickly
- d) Obsidian is volcanic glass so it has very sharp edges that can easily cut
Brief Explanations:
- Texture of igneous rocks reveals cooling - rate and environment.
- Extrusive rocks cool fast on surface, leading to small grains.
- Obsidian's sharp edges from being volcanic glass make weapon dangerous.
